State testing (SBA/WCAS) at Lincoln Middle School starts soon. Our 8th graders will begin with Science testing (WCAS) on April 26th. This test usually takes one to two days. Our entire school will be testing on the SBA in English and Math. Math testing will take place from May 2nd through May 6th. English Language Arts testing will take place from May 9th through May 13th. Makeups will be held the following week. Please try to make sure your child is here on test days, so that they may test with their classmates. Please schedule future appointments around these test dates if at all possible. Testing will take place in their own classroom using Chromebooks. It is very important for students to get a good night’s sleep the night before testing and a good breakfast the day of testing. These tests require a lot of stamina and focus to do their best. Any help in making sure your child is ready and prepared for the day will be greatly appreciated.

Welcome to the wild world of weather! Today our Earth Networks Weather Station is LIVE and available to you. Check it out on the NEWS Feed. You will find a link that connects you to our weather station here at Lincoln. You can also access it using the Weather Bug app on the internet. The weather station has been updated from the old one we received on a $10,000 grant over 20 years ago. The station is connected to an array of weather stations world-wide. It is used by many groups (organizations, industries, and schools) to access our weather here in Washington state. A new addition to our station is a Lightning Sensor which detects close lightning strikes nearby. Local weather watchers in our community like to access our weather station also. Want to find out when the fastest windspeed was in a day or when the largest amount of rainfall was? Check out the historical data links which collects and saves information every 5 minutes. Science classes at Lincoln use the station to study meteorology. It helps our students understand how the various weather equipment on our roof collect weather and turn that data into the information they see on the internet. Everyone watches the weather, and it’s one pastime students will continue on throughout their adult life. Have some fun and become a Weather Watcher!
